The winter solstice and the official astronomical start of the proper winter.

With slippy verglassed gravel and rock on the approach paths but with nice weather and exceptional snow ice in the gullies and grooves once in the corries it was nigh on perfect for winter climbing!

The snow ice was so good you could almost climb anywhere so we did our own multiple variations of Spiral Gully linking little icy grooves and ledges from the left of Spiral Gully to the left of Fluted and moving together we climbed the route in two pitches.

We had first time secure axe placements and clear gear cracks and this together with a low avalanche risk provided relaxed and really enjoyable winter climbing for the shortest time of year!

100 mph winds, 13 degrees in Aviemore but deep snow on Cairngorm!


With valley temperatures rising to the early teens and winds gusting 100 mph, we headed up high for a day digging snow shelters and looking at snow belays. It was a long hike up but we were rewarded for the effort. We were completely sheltered and the deep snow drifts surprisingly deep, firm and extensive - the guys had fun digging!
